1,请教函数INDEX有关公式的意思

点(或者点"插入">"函数"),会弹出如下对话框 函数的用途及用法都在里面.
将一个5列48行的数据区域转为一列的数据。

请教函数INDEX有关公式的意思

2,INDEX具体解析

INDEX(参数1,参数2,参数3,参数4)参数1 对一个或多个单元格区域的引用。参数2 引用中某行的行序号,函数从该行返回一个引用。参数3 引用中某列的列序号,函数从该列返回一个引用。参数4 选择引用中的一个区域,并返回该区域中 参数2和参数3的单元格的值。参数2,参数3通常是用match函数来计算得出。帮助里有详细举例。

INDEX具体解析

3,excel函数index的用法

因为你的数据不可能是从A1到A10000行都是有的,比如,你A1到A800是有数据的,其它后面有些单元格是空格的。数组公式应用时,如果没加“&""”就会出错,因为MATCH函数必须对这一万行都进行处理呀,如果没加,空单元格,它是要以零来处理呢,还是以空格来处理呢,你又要它精确匹配,这时,它就会犯混了,因为空单元格,即是空值,又是零值。不知道我说得你明白不。 即是这样,如果,你A1到A10000行,都是有数据的,那你就可以不用加这个了 “&""”,这时,不加这个,也不会错误。它就是起这个作用

excel函数index的用法

4,SQL语句中INDEX函数

1。这是oracle语法2。 /*+ INDEX(SLMS_TRALOG_T SLMS_TRALOG_CALLED_IDX ) */ 意思是,在这个查询中使用SLMS_TRALOG_T表的SLMS_TRALOG_CALLED_IDX索引,当然后边的where条件中会用到这个索引 补充一点,这个不叫INDEX函数,叫强制使用索引
oracle中的语法,用于指定查询优化器选择方式 你这个的句含义索引的扫描方法;/*+ INDEX(tablename index) */ ,表选择索引的扫描方法其中的index值的是索引名称而非列名/*+USE_HASH(tablename_a,tablename_b)*/选择 hash连接,大表和小表连接有更高的效率/*+ALL_ROWS*/表明对语句块选择基于开销的优化方法,并获得最佳吞吐量,使资源消耗最小化./*+FIRST_ROWS*/表明对语句块选择基于开销的优化方法,并获得最佳响应时间,使资源消耗最小化. /*+FULL(TABLE)*/表明对表选择全局扫描的方法./*index_desc(tablename,index)*/ 按索引列降序,一般比直接 order by 索引 desc 要快 /*+INDEX_ASC(tablename,INDEX_index)*/ 同上,只是升序类似的还有很多,你搜索一下hint没有用过mysql,上面只是oracle中的一些常用

5,INDEX函数的函数语法

语法:INDEX(array,row_num,column_num)返回数组中指定的单元格或单元格数组的数值。INDEX(reference,row_num,column_num,area_num)返回引用中指定单元格或单元格区域的引用。参数:Array为单元格区域或数组常数;Row_num为数组中某行的行序号,函数从该行返回数值。如果省略row_num,则必须有column_num;Column_num是数组中某列的列序号,函数从该列返回数值。如果省略column_num,则必须有row_num。Reference是对一个或多个单元格区域的引用,如果为引用输入一个不连续的选定区域,必须用括号括起来。Area_num是选择引用中的一个区域,并返回该区域中row_num和column_num的交叉区域。选中或输入的第一个区域序号为1,第二个为2,以此类推。如果省略area_num,则INDEX函数使用区域1实例:如果A1=68、A2=96、A3=90,则公式“=INDEX(A1:A3,1,1)”返回68。
就是说数组元素带下标其实就是这个数组元素的地址 也就是我们所说的指针 我们可以利用每个数组元素的地址来找到他们每个元素进行比较 //数值排序#include<stdio.h>#define n 5main() printf("输入%d个数字:",n); for(i=0;i<n;i++) scanf("%d",&a[i]); for(i=0;i<n-1;i++) for(j=i+1;j<n;j++) if(a[i]>a[j]) printf("排序的结果是:\n"); for(i=0;i<n;i++) printf("%5d",a[i]); printf("\n");} 请采纳

6,INDEX详解

INDEX函数的用途是返回列表或数组中的指定值。 公式:INDEX(ARRAY,ROW-NUM,CLUMN-NUM) 例:返回A1:C10区域,第五行,第二列的值! =INDEX(A1:C10,5,2) 2. INDEX数组函数:返回多个条件下指定的数值. 例:显示条件为D2:D13=D4、并且F2:F13=F4情况下,E列中对应的值什么? = 或= 公式输入完成后,同时按下CTRL+SHIFT+ENTER,公式会自动出现大括号,表明使用数组函数。 3、INDEX函数与MATCH函数联用: 3.1MATCH函数是返回在指定方式下与指定数值匹配的数组中元素的相应位置。 公式:MATCH(LOOKUP_VALUE,LOOKUP_ARRAY,MATCH_TYPE) LOOKUP_VALUE为在数据表中查找的数值 LOOKUP_ARRAY为包括要查找的连续单元格区域 MATCH-TYPE为数字1,0,-1 1表示查找小于或等于LOOKUP_value的最大值,区域需升序排列 -1表示查找大于或等于LOOKUP_VALUE的最小值,区域需降序排列 0表示查找等于LOOKUP_VALUE的第一个值,不需排列 例: A B C 1 吉林长久 66666 双桥双胎 2 吉林安顺 99999 单桥双胎 求:66666在B列的第几行? =MATCH("66666",B1:B2,0) 返回“1”。 求“66666”对应的公司是什么? =INDEX(A:A,MATCH("66666",B1:B2,0),column(A1)) 公式输入后同时按下CTRL+SHIFT+ENTER 返回“吉林长久”

文章TAG:index  函数  请教  有关  index函数  
下一篇